Originally Posted by mimimomo CT doesn't always show up on x-rays. If he's having an attack during the x-ray it's more likely that it'll show, but that's not always the case. What the vet did, rubbing his throat is how they check for CT. It's good that you're getting a second opinion. Surgery would be the last resort & it is a condition that can be controlled w/the correct environment (like you said temp) & meds/diet. Like 17rosebuds said, many pups develop stronger thracheas as they get older, hopefully Tuffy will be ok. Please keep us posted on the little guy. |
